Does the base model HK Monaro have a Monaro badge on each front guard?

The vehicle has a Monaro badge on the drivers guard above the engine capacity badge and this guard has a round drain hole.

The left guard has the engine capacity badge only with no drillings for a Monaro badge. This one has a square drain hole.

I am assuming the vehicle has had a left replacement panel fitted and due to it having the engine badge only, this guard may be from a HK Premier or Brougham (earlier/later /different plant), or more likely a HT/HG front guard.

I am sure Warren told me some time ago that the car should have the badges in the same places as a Kingswood.

Can someone confirm this please as the cars badges looks a bit odd as they are currently.

p.s. my literature shows pictures of base models with a Monaro badge on each front guard however I do have a picture of one vehicle with the engine badge only.

Yes you should have engine size under style line and Monaro badge above style line.
